Just so you know, most parking is parallel and the spaces are about 1/2 the size they are in the US. Is there some reason you need an SUV - and the huge amount of very expensive gas it will suck down?

Also - where will you be driving? If on the highway - SUVs are especially dangerous at high speeds since they're so top-heavy - esp if packed with people and luggage.

Really I would go for a car versus a truck if at all possible.
